Service Diagnostics and Procedures–Disassembly
To avoid risk of electrical shock, personal injury, or death, disconnect electrical power to unit using power
switch before servicing. Wires removed during disassembly must be replaced on proper terminals to insure
correct earth ground and polarization. After servicing, reconnect power using power switch.

Broil Element

The unit uses a dual ribbon element to achieve
the broil function. The broil element has four wires
that are attached at the rear and go to the control
board.
To access Broil Element:
1.
Remove oven door (see Door Removal section,
page 107).
2.
Place oven rack in second position from top.
3.
Remove screws and front broil element
bracket from oven cavity.
Broil Element
Screws
Front Broil Element Bracket
4.
Remove broil element from back broil
element bracket and lower broil element
to the oven rack.
5.
Pull connectors into the oven cavity.
© 2011 Viking Preferred Service
WARNING
6.
Mark and disconnect four connectors from
broil element.
Broil Element
Note: During installation, make sure broil
connectors go back through the oven liner.
7.
Reverse procedure for installation.
